Common Cement Foundation Installation Jobs
Concrete foundation installation provides a stable base for residential and commercial structures.
Footing and pier foundations help support buildings on uneven or challenging soil conditions.
Basement foundation work ensures proper support and moisture control for underground spaces.
Crawl space foundations elevate structures to prevent moisture issues and improve accessibility.
Slab-on-grade foundations create a level surface for ground-level buildings and additions.
Foundation underpinning stabilizes and strengthens existing structures to prevent settling.
Cement Foundation Installation Questions
What is the purpose of a cement foundation? It provides a stable base to support structures and prevent shifting or settling over time.
What types of projects typically require a cement foundation? Foundations are commonly used for homes, garages, sheds, and other structures needing a solid base.
How does soil type affect foundation installation? Soil conditions influence the depth and type of foundation needed to ensure stability and durability.
What should property owners consider before installing a cement foundation? It’s important to assess site conditions, drainage, and the foundation’s design to suit the property’s needs.
